What I Looked for Before Buying
Before I made my decision, I focused on a few important things:
- Starting system: I preferred a reliable electric start so I could get going quickly.
- Drive system: I checked whether the mower had front-wheel, rear-wheel, or all-wheel drive depending on my yard conditions.
- Cutting width: I considered how wide the deck was because a larger deck helped me finish faster.
- Engine power: I wanted enough power to handle thick grass without stalling.
- Bagging and mulching options: I liked having flexibility for different lawn conditions.
- Height adjustment: I made sure it offered easy cutting height changes for seasonal mowing.

Battery or Gas: What I Considered
I had to decide between gas and battery models. Gas mowers usually gave me more runtime and stronger performance for larger lawns, while battery models were quieter, lighter, and easier to maintain. I chose based on the size of my yard and how much maintenance I was willing to handle. For me, the right choice depended on convenience versus power.
Comfort and Ease of Use
I paid attention to the handle design, wheel size, and overall weight of the mower. A comfortable grip and smooth maneuverability made mowing much easier. I also appreciated features like adjustable handles and easy-to-reach controls because they made the mower feel more user-friendly.
Maintenance I Kept in Mind
I wanted a mower that would not be difficult to maintain. For gas models, I looked at oil changes, air filters, and spark plug access. For battery models, I considered charging time and battery replacement costs. I learned that a mower with simple maintenance saves me time and money over the long run.
Safety Features I Paid Attention To
Safety was important to me, so I looked for features like blade stop controls, sturdy construction, and reliable brakes. I also made sure the mower had good traction and a stable design so I could use it confidently on uneven ground.
